Amrit Kaur
Amrit Kaur is a talented actor and writer who has been honing her skills since earning her Bachelor of Fine Arts in Acting from York University in 2015. Currently, she is furthering her artistic journey by studying under renowned coaches Michele Lonsdale-Smith and Stephen Park at the Lonsdale Smith Studio in Toronto. Amrit is passionate about the arts, frequently engaging in creative activities at the studio, reading plays, and volunteering at the South Asian Women’s Centre.
In addition to her dedication to acting, she is also an emerging playwright, currently developing her debut play, Hummingbird, with mentorship from Marjorie Chan as part of Cahoots Theatre’s TCR Hothouse Program. Amrit draws inspiration from a diverse array of performances, citing Charlize Theron's portrayal in Monster, Aamir Khan in Lagaan, and Cynthia Erivo's role as Celie in Broadway's The Color Purple as some of her favorites.
Beyond her artistic endeavors, Amrit enjoys traveling and dreams of creating and sharing meaningful art with fellow artists around the globe.
